Long-Lost Bavinck Manuscript Is a Timely Work on Reformed Ethics

By Filings on Wed, 06/26/19
Bible, Theology & Philosophy
Ethics
Herman Bavinck
Church History

“In 2008, while working in the Bavinck archives at the Free University of Amsterdam, Dirk Van Keulen stumbled on what amounted to a 1,100-page handwritten manuscript by Bavinck (circa 1884/5) titled Reformed Ethics. Bavinck at one time had clearly intended this to be a companion to his monumental four-volume Reformed Dogmatics, yet he mysteriously never published it.” - TGC
